Given three integers A, B and C in [−263,263], you are supposed to tell whether A+B>C.
Input Specification:
The first line of the input gives the positive number of test cases, T (≤10). Then T test cases follow, each consists of a single line containing three integers A, B and C, separated by single spaces.
Output Specification:
For each test case, output in one line Case #X: true
if A+B>C, or Case #X: false
otherwise, where X is the case number (starting from 1).
Sample Input:
3
1 2 3
2 3 4
9223372036854775807 -9223372036854775808 0
Sample Output:
Case #1: false
Case #2: true
Case #3: false
题意:给出三个64位的数字,让你判断 a+b与c的大小关系
思路:使用long long 类型存储数字。a+b的结果一定要存储在一个long long类型的变量中,不能直接用a+b与c比较大小。
注意边界,若a>0,b>0且a+b<=0则说明越界了,反之也是。
参考代码:
#include<cstdio>
using namespace std;
int main()
{
int n;
long long a,b,c,d;
scanf("%d",&n);
for(int i=1;i<=n;i++){
scanf("%lld %lld %lld",&a,&b,&c);
d=a+b;
if(a>0&&b>0&&d<=0)
printf("Case #%d: true\n",i);
else if (a<0&&b<0&&d>=0)
printf("Case #%d: false\n",i);
else if(d>c)
printf("Case #%d: true\n",i);
else
printf("Case #%d: false\n",i);
}
return 0;
}
